Wilma Jean Bennett Aytes, resident of Blackwell, died Monday, April 3, 2006, in Wesley Medical Center in Wichita, Kan. She was 75.
A graveside service will be 10 a.m. Friday, April 7, at Braman Cemetery with the Rev. Matt Smith of Immanuel Baptist Church of Blackwell officiating. Arrangements are under the direction of Roberts and Son Funeral Home.
Wilma Jean Bennett Aytes was born Aug. 10, 1930, in Braman, the daughter of Henry C. and Mildred M. Guisinger Bennett. She grew up in Blackwell, attending Blackwell schools.
She married Thomas Ryan in 1947. She worked at Hazel-Atlas Glass Plant and later managed the D and J Donut Shop.
On Dec. 20, 1982, she married Tom Aytes in Wellington, Kan.
She was a member of First Baptist Church. She enjoyed cooking, traveling, painting, gardening and family.
She was preceded in death by a son, Danny T. Ryan; her parents; and three brothers, Bill Bennett, Donald Bennett and Charles Bennett.
